Wardman said having top researchers aligned closely with customers is a return to the way IBM worked back in the 1960s, when it not only supplied the mainframe computer to NASA for the Apollo moon landing, but routinely sent its top engineers to work on site.

IBM is doing still more. It is incorporating open-source development methods, encouraging cross-propagation through internal events like last September's InnovationJam, and even started to flatten organizational hierarchies, though not as far as Google has notoriously done.
